When should I replace my oven igniter?

Author: scraper  |  Last update: Monday, August 10, 2026

Replace your gas oven igniter if the oven takes an unusually long time to preheat, fails to reach the set temperature, or won't ignite at all. Igniters are consumable parts and typically need to be replaced every 3 to 10 years, depending on how frequently you use your oven.

How long do igniters last on ovens?

Gas oven igniters typically last 3 to 8 years, heavily depending on frequency of use. Because they degrade with every heating cycle, heavy use or baking at very high temperatures will shorten their lifespan compared to light, occasional use.

How much does it cost to have an oven igniter replaced?

Oven igniter replacement cost

A gas oven igniter replacement costs $150 to $325 on average, depending on the brand and model. A new oven igniter costs $20 to $50 for the part alone. A broken igniter results in the oven not heating, clicking noises without lighting the gas, and gas leaks.

What causes an oven igniter to go bad?

Oven igniters usually fail because their brittle internal elements degrade from constant thermal stress, voltage surges, or contamination from grease and cleaning chemicals. Over time, this wear prevents the igniter from drawing enough electrical current to open the gas safety valve, resulting in a cold, unheated oven.

How to test if an oven ignitor is bad?

An oven igniter is likely bad if it fails to glow bright orange, glows but takes more than 90 seconds to light the gas, or shows no electrical continuity when tested. You can diagnose a faulty igniter by observing its behavior and performing a few simple tests.

What is the 50/50 rule for appliances?

Many folks go by the 50-50 rule. If the appliance has reached 50 percent of its expected life and it costs more than 50 percent of the cost of new, buy a new one. Oven failures can start with underperformance. For example, a family favorite just doesn't come out like it used to.

Can an oven last 20 years?

Ovens typically last 15 to 20 years, making them one of the most durable household appliances. Factors such as oven type (gas vs. electric), usage frequency, maintenance habits, and brand quality can influence their lifespan, with gas ovens often outlasting electric ones due to fewer issues with electrical components.

How often do oven igniters go bad?

Oven igniters typically last 3 to 5 years under normal, daily use, though they can last up to 8–10 years with infrequent use. Because they are considered a "consumable" part that gets extremely hot, they wear out over time, making them the most common cause of gas oven heating failure.
